URANIUM - Universal Resources has more exploration success E-mail

Universal Resources continues to build on its exploration success within the company"s major 3,600sqkm tenement holding in the Mount Isa Inlier region of North West Queensland, with the discovery of a high-grade uranium and rare earth mineralisation from surface sampling of three prospects.

The results, from an ongoing program targeting uranium mineralisation 10km north-east of the former Mary Kathleen uranium mine, are consistent with mineralisation within the historic mine.

The most significant results from rock chip samples selected by scintillometer screening included: 4.76% uranium, 2.07% cerium, 3.04% lanthanum, 0.78% yttrium; 4.36% uranium, 1.79% cerium, 2.66% lanthanum, 0.77% yttrium; 3.59% uranium, 1.42% cerium, 2.33% lanthanum, 0.50% yttrium; 2.93% uranium, 1.16% cerium, 1.67% lanthanum, 0.46% yttrium; 2.96% uranium, 0.72% cerium, 0.94% lanthanum, 0.18% yttrium; and 1.74% uranium, 0.75% cerium, 0.93% lanthanum, 0.35% yttrium.

Universal is continuing the surface sampling program and will release further results as they become available.

"These results from this richly endowed region are very pleasing and significant," Universal Resources' managing director, Michael Hulmes, said.

"Lanthanum and cerium mineralisation were also associated with uranium in the Mary Kathleen mine and the significant Mary Kathleen deposits have been reported as hosting one of Australia's largest rare earth accumulations."

"Multi-element analysis of rock grab samples shows persistently high uranium values associated with light rare earth elements, thorium, iron and vanadium," he added. "This outcome is even more exciting, considering the prospects we are currently focusing on are located on tenements adjoining our Roseby Copper Project."

The initial phase of the ongoing uranium exploration and sampling program has included first pass geological reconnaissance mapping, rock grab sampling and broad band gamma ray scintillator ground surveys conducted over several anomalies previously identified by airborne radiometric programs.

Universal conducted follow-up soil sampling over the Janet Maude, Mount Harold and Mount Harold South anomalies identified by the scintillometer, to assess the nature, potential size and distribution of mineralisation.

"Our strong cash position puts us in an advantageous position to further evaluate all of our uranium prospects in the Mount Isa Inlier region, including the Godkin and Godkin Extended anomalies," Mr Hulmes said.

Universal will continue its uranium exploration program while conducting further copper exploration and progressing the development of the Roseby Copper Project towards the start of mining later this year.
